Why is Stardew Valley Expanded Grandpa’s farm not working

Stardew Valley Expanded Grandpa's farm not working

Short Answer: Stardew Valley Expanded Grandpa’s farm not working due to conflicts with other modifications, improper installation, outdated game or mod versions, damaged game files, or compatibility issues with other game elements.

1. Compatibility with Other Mods

Compatibility concerns with other modifications are one of the most prevalent reasons why Grandpa’s farm does not function in Stardew Valley Expanded. There is a possibility that the mod will not be compatible with any of the other modifications that you have already installed, which may result in problems with either the game or the mod.

2. Incorrect Execution of the Mods Installation

Incorrect installation of the mod is another factor that might contribute to Grandpa’s farm in Stardew Valley Expanded not functioning properly. Check to verify that you have adhered to the installation instructions as closely as possible.

3. Version of the Mod

It’s possible that Grandpa’s Farm won’t function properly if the version of the game or mod you’re using is out of date.

4. Corrupted files

In Stardew Valley Expanded, Grandpa’s farm might not work properly if any of the game files are corrupted.

5. Incompatibilities with Other Elements of the Game

Conflicts with other aspects of the game are yet another reason why Grandpa’s farm does not function properly in Stardew Valley Expanded. There have been reports from certain players that some aspects of the mod do not operate correctly with the original game, which results in problems with Grandpa’s farm.

Method 1: Update your mod

Regular updates, including bug fixes and the addition of new features, are released for modifications by their creators, who are known as modders.

It’s conceivable that the problem you’re having was fixed in the most recent update, in which case you won’t need to worry about it anymore. Because of this, it is extremely important to check to see whether there are any new upgrades available for SVE and Grandpa’s property.

Method 2: Verify the sequence of your loads

The sequence in which modifications are loaded can have an effect on the way in which they interact with one another. When you have a number of different modifications installed, it is absolutely necessary to check that they are loaded in the appropriate sequence.

SVE should be loaded first, followed by Grandpa’s farm, since this is the sequence that is advised for loading both of these locations. There are a number of tutorials and guidelines that can be found online that may assist you in rearranging the load order of your items if you are unclear on how to do so.

Method 3: Ensure that it is compatible with any other mods

Because certain mods might not be compatible with one another, Grandpa’s farm might have some problems as a result. It is crucial to verify if other modules that you have installed are compatible with SVE and Grandpa’s farm if you already have other mods loaded.

You should be able to find information about compatibility concerns within the mod’s description; nevertheless, if you are unsure, it is recommended to uninstall any modules that have the potential to create conflicts with Grandpa’s farm.

Method 4: Verify game files

If you are having problems with Grandpa’s farm, it is likely that there is a problem with the game files on your computer. Launch the Steam client, right-click on Stardew Valley, and pick “Properties” from the menu that appears. This will validate your game files.

After selecting the “Local Files” option, proceed to the next step by selecting “Verify integrity of game files.” This procedure will verify the game files that you have downloaded to see if they contain any issues and will repair them if required.

Method 5: Make contact with the mod developer

If none of the aforementioned alternatives work, it’s probable that there is a fault with Grandpa’s farm that the developer of the mod has to fix in order for it to continue functioning properly.

You should be able to find information on how to get in touch with the mod’s developer in the mod’s description; the developer may be able to help you find a solution to the problem.
